1. Location Advantages

The strategic location of the Perris, California distribution center offers significant advantages contributing to its operational efficiency. Perris resides within the Inland Empire, a major logistics hub in Southern California, providing proximity to key interstate highways, including I-215 and I-15. This allows for efficient transportation of goods to and from the facility, connecting it to major markets across the Southwest and beyond. Furthermore, the area’s robust infrastructure, including rail access and proximity to the Ports of Los Angeles and Long Beach, facilitates streamlined import and export operations. This strategic positioning minimizes transportation costs and lead times, crucial factors in maintaining competitive pricing and timely delivery to consumers.

Proximity to a large and diverse workforce within the Inland Empire is another key advantage. The area offers a substantial pool of skilled labor experienced in logistics, warehousing, and related fields. This ready access to qualified personnel simplifies recruitment and training processes, contributing to operational stability and efficiency. Additionally, the location’s relative affordability compared to coastal regions in Southern California can contribute to lower operating costs, further enhancing the facility’s competitive advantage.

5. Technological Integration

Technological integration is essential for modern distribution centers to achieve optimal efficiency and maintain a competitive edge. Within the context of a large-scale warehouse operation like the one in Perris, California, technology plays a crucial role in streamlining processes, optimizing resource allocation, and enhancing overall productivity. Understanding the various facets of this technological integration provides insight into the complexities of modern logistics and the crucial role technology plays in driving operational excellence.

  • Warehouse Management Systems (WMS)

    WMS software forms the backbone of warehouse operations, providing real-time visibility into inventory levels, managing order fulfillment processes, and tracking the movement of goods within the facility. A sophisticated WMS integrates data from various sources, enabling efficient inventory control, optimized storage strategies, and accurate order tracking. This contributes to reduced operational costs, improved order accuracy, and faster delivery times.

  • Automated Material Handling Equipment

    Automated systems, including conveyor belts, automated guided vehicles (AGVs), and robotic picking systems, enhance efficiency and reduce manual labor in tasks such as product sorting, transport, and storage retrieval. These technologies minimize human error, improve safety, and accelerate throughput, enabling the facility to handle larger volumes of goods with greater speed and accuracy.

  • Data Analytics and Predictive Modeling

    Data analysis plays a crucial role in optimizing various aspects of warehouse operations. Analyzing historical data and employing predictive modeling can improve demand forecasting, optimize inventory levels, and enhance resource allocation. This data-driven approach enables proactive adjustments to operational strategies, minimizing waste and maximizing efficiency in response to changing market conditions.

  • Radio Frequency Identification (RFID)

    RFID technology provides real-time tracking of goods throughout the supply chain, from manufacturing to the point of sale. Within the warehouse, RFID tags attached to products enable precise inventory tracking, streamlining receiving and put-away processes, and enhancing the accuracy of order fulfillment. This technology enhances visibility and control over inventory, minimizing losses and improving overall supply chain transparency.

8. Transportation Access

Transportation access is fundamental to the operational efficiency and strategic significance of the Perris, California distribution center. Efficient movement of goods into and out of the facility is crucial for meeting delivery deadlines, minimizing transportation costs, and ensuring a responsive supply chain. This section examines the key facets of transportation access and their implications for the warehouse’s overall performance.

  • Highway Infrastructure

    The Perris facility benefits from its proximity to major interstate highways, including I-215 and I-15. These well-maintained transportation arteries provide efficient routes for trucking operations, facilitating rapid movement of goods to and from the warehouse. Direct access to the highway system minimizes transit times and enables efficient distribution to various destinations throughout Southern California and beyond. This robust highway infrastructure is crucial for meeting tight delivery schedules and maintaining a competitive edge in the market.

  • Rail Connectivity

    Access to rail lines offers another transportation advantage, enabling the movement of large volumes of goods over long distances. Rail transport can be more cost-effective than trucking for bulk shipments and reduces reliance on highway infrastructure, which can be subject to congestion and delays. Rail connectivity enhances the warehouse’s flexibility in receiving and distributing goods, contributing to a more resilient and adaptable supply chain.

  • Proximity to Ports

    The Perris distribution center’s location within the Inland Empire provides relative proximity to the Ports of Los Angeles and Long Beach, two of the busiest ports in the United States. This proximity facilitates the efficient import and export of goods, streamlining international trade operations. Access to these major ports strengthens the warehouse’s role as a key node in global supply chains and contributes to its strategic importance within the broader logistics network.

Tips for Optimizing Warehouse Operations

Efficient warehouse operations are crucial for maintaining a competitive edge in today’s dynamic supply chain landscape. The following tips offer insights into best practices and strategies for enhancing productivity, minimizing costs, and ensuring smooth workflow within large-scale distribution centers, such as the one located in Perris, California.

Tip 1: Streamline Receiving Processes:

Efficient receiving processes set the stage for smooth warehouse operations. Implementing clear procedures for unloading, inspecting, and documenting incoming goods minimizes delays and ensures accurate inventory tracking from the outset. Utilizing technology such as barcode scanners and warehouse management systems (WMS) can further expedite the receiving process and reduce manual data entry errors.

Tip 2: Optimize Storage Strategies:

Strategic storage solutions maximize space utilization and improve retrieval efficiency. Implementing appropriate racking systems, designating specific storage zones for different product types, and employing inventory slotting techniques based on product velocity can significantly improve warehouse organization and reduce retrieval times.

Tip 3: Prioritize Safety Protocols:

A safe working environment is paramount for both employee well-being and operational efficiency. Implementing comprehensive safety training programs, enforcing safety regulations, and regularly inspecting equipment contribute to a culture of safety and minimize the risk of accidents and operational disruptions.

Tip 4: Embrace Automation:

Integrating automated technologies, such as automated guided vehicles (AGVs), conveyor systems, and robotic picking systems, can significantly enhance efficiency in various warehouse tasks. Automation reduces manual labor, minimizes human error, and increases throughput, leading to improved productivity and reduced operational costs.

Tip 5: Leverage Data Analytics:

Data analysis provides valuable insights for optimizing warehouse operations. Analyzing historical data, tracking key performance indicators (KPIs), and employing predictive modeling can inform inventory management decisions, improve demand forecasting, and optimize resource allocation. Data-driven decision-making is essential for continuous improvement and adapting to evolving market dynamics.

Tip 6: Foster a Positive Work Environment:

Employee morale and engagement directly impact productivity and operational efficiency. Creating a positive work environment through open communication, employee recognition programs, and opportunities for professional development fosters a sense of ownership and encourages high performance among warehouse staff.

Tip 7: Continuous Improvement through Regular Audits:

Regularly auditing warehouse processes and procedures identifies areas for improvement and ensures adherence to best practices. Implementing a continuous improvement framework, such as Lean or Six Sigma methodologies, promotes ongoing optimization of warehouse operations and drives efficiency gains over time.
